Bert Weil is an experienced financial advisor and interim CEO, CRO, and CFO with more than 35 years of experience serving as a borrower- and lender-retained advisor, both in and out of bankruptcy. He has advised 160+ entities, including public, private, and not-for-profit organizations, and has been invited as a recurring guest to boards of directors.
Bert tailors his level of involvement to each client’s specific needs, leading initiatives including budget and business plan development, debt refinancing and forbearance negotiations, organizational restructurings, balance-sheet restructurings, sell side initiatives, and profit improvement programs. He has been retained by a wide range of
stakeholders, including debtor companies, syndicated lender groups, private equity, and unsecured creditors’ committees.

During the past 35 years, Bert has worked with several leading restructuring and turnaround advisory firms. Prior to joining the restructuring community, he was the top financial officer of a 1,000-employee, NYC-based public company. Before that, he managed the NYC-based corporate FX and derivatives desk for a major international bank
and held FX and derivative business development roles at other leading financial institutions. He also held corporate finance, insurance, and public accounting positions earlier in his career.
